Ten examples of past achievements

Since broaching is a necessary aspect for manufacturing many products, Ohio Broach has developed the skills to take on any broaching request. Here are examples of what the company has achieved in the past.

  • Cast iron – Ohio Broach can process cast ductile-iron motor mounts and similar items in one pass with surface or internal broaching.
  • Cutting teeth – It is easy to cut teeth into cutting and sawing tools with broaching. Ohio Broach once used “on the fly” broaching to make perfect triangular cutting teeth on pocket-knife saw blades.
  • Hand tools – Broaching wrenches, medical hemostats, pliers, and more. Surface broaching works for plier jaws or wrench open ends, while box ends on wrenches can be broached internally, and joint areas on hemostats can be straddle-broached.
  • Hexes and squares – The Ohio Broach crew can cut drill bits and other tools into squares and other shapes with “on the fly” broaching.
  • Internal broaching – Traditional broaching, or cutting key ways, splines, grooves, or squares into brass, copper, steel, or aluminum.
  • Irregular shapes – Broaching can make slots, angles, key ways, and radii in steel and other materials.
  • Medical implants – Ohio Broach once broached stainless steel surgical implants on a machine that enabled varying lengths, in only two passes.
  • Shaft slots – The company once broached slots in three transmission shafts on a patented shuttle in-feed table.
  • Teeth and serrations – Ohio Broach can cut gear teeth of any size.
  • T-shaped slots – “T” shapes can be cut into brass, steel, or copper machine components.
